Course structure

• Wildlife Monitoring Fundamentals
• Data Collection and Field Techniques
• Species Identification and Behavior Analysis
• Remote Sensing and Camera Trapping
• GIS and Spatial Analysis for Wildlife Monitoring
• Ethical and Legal Considerations in Wildlife Research
• Data Management and Analysis Tools
• Conservation Strategies and Habitat Assessment
• Reporting and Communication of Wildlife Data
• Emerging Technologies in Wildlife Monitoring

Career path

Wildlife Monitoring Specialist: Conducts field surveys and data collection to monitor wildlife populations and habitats. High demand in conservation projects across the UK.

Ecological Data Analyst: Analyzes wildlife data using advanced tools to provide insights for conservation strategies. Growing role in environmental consultancies.

Conservation Technology Officer: Implements and manages wildlife monitoring technologies like GPS tracking and drones. Emerging role with increasing skill demand.

Wildlife Research Scientist: Conducts research on wildlife behavior and ecology, contributing to policy-making and conservation efforts. Key role in academic and government sectors.
